The CPA parameters of SO2 were calculated based on Eq. (11) using the vapor pressure and saturated liquid density data of SO2 over the reduced temperature range of 0.55 to 0.9. All of the data used were taken from the NIST database [53]. The resulting CPA parameters of SO2 are presented in Table S1

NF-κB is a family of protein mediators that regulate various innate and adaptive immune responses [29,30]. Given the importance of cysteine cathepsin inhibitors as putative therapeutic molecules and microbial virulence factors, we chose to investigate whether Yersinia enterocolitica may be a potent producer of such inhibitors. Y. enterocolitica is the most heterogeneous species within the genus Yersinia.
